Start with grip. Kids do not always move neatly. They stop late, turn sharply, slide into defence and jump off balance because that is how the game happens when they are learning. A good basketball outsole should help them plant, cut and slow down without feeling like they are skating around the court. Indoor basketball shoes are made for sports halls and hardwood-style courts. Outdoor basketball shoes need tougher rubber for playgrounds, concrete and rougher surfaces.
Fit matters more than the name on the box. A kids' basketball shoe should hold the heel, feel secure through the midfoot and give the toes enough space without letting the foot slide around. Growing room is useful, but too much space can make the shoe feel clumsy when they stop, jump or change direction. If the shoe is already loose before the first run, it will not magically lock in once the game speeds up.
Cushioning should match how they play. Younger players do not always need the biggest, bounciest shoe on the wall. They need enough comfort for repeated jumping, running and landing, without a heavy feel that slows them down. Lighter shoes can feel easier for quick guards and active players. More cushioned shoes can suit bigger kids, longer sessions or players who spend more time landing around the basket.
Support is not just about high tops. A higher collar can feel reassuring, but the real support comes from lockdown, heel hold, sidewalls, traction and a base that feels stable when they move sideways. Kids need shoes that feel secure without feeling bulky. If they can run, defend, pivot and shoot without thinking about their feet, the shoe is doing its job.
